Web2 Medical Card and GP Visit Card Form MC1 April 2024 Q1. Who can apply for a Medical Card or a GP Visit card? Anyone who is ‘ordinarily resident’ in the Republic of Ireland can apply. ‘Ordinarily resident’ means that you are living here and intend to live here for at least one year. Q2. WebJul 10, 2024 · If you are sent for a temporary period (less than 2 years) to a university or research institution in another EU country by your university or research institute of origin, then you will remain under your home health insurance scheme for the time you are posted.Before leaving, you should apply for the EHIC card, or, if you are moving to the … WebThe Irish public healthcare system is funded through taxation and is open to all legal residents. How much you pay for medical appointments depends on the category of care you are enrolled in. Approximately 37% of the population has access to entirely free public service via the Medical Card system. This is also referred to as Category 1 care.
